Questions & Answers

What companies run services between Italy and Gap, France?

You can take a train from Roma Termini to Gap via Milano Centrale, Oulx-Cesana-Clav.-S., Italie - OULX Gare TGV, Briançon - Gare SNCF, and Briancon in around 9h 59m. Alternatively, you can take a bus from P.Za Di Cinquecento to Rond-Point de l'Europe via Roma, Autostazione Tiburtina and Marseille, Gare de Marseille-Saint-Charles in around 18h 8m.
